    ETA: Here is a very abbreviated recap

    The 4 horseman are about to wage war and in the watchtower a squire is given something to transport to Saturnyne. He is attacked as he flies off but makes it to the Starlight Citadel and mentions that Arakko has fallen.. Saturnyne later looks at her cards (same scenes from the FCBD issue)

    On Krakoa, at the external gate, the Summoner comes through with an injured Banshee thats dying. He is taing to the Healing Gardens by Rachel, Magma and Rockslide as the Heatler works on him. Apocalypse brings Summoner before the Council to tell them of the threat. The Council says the Gate should be destroyed since its on all the time and not limited to mutants. Krakoa votes no bc the mutants are but guests here. He is the land. Magneto informs Apocalypse that whatever he is planning is w/o the Council's blessing and A says he will get volunteers

    At the External Gate, the team of X-men consist of Havok, Polaris, Rockslide, Siryn, Rictor, Monet, Beast and Archangel. They prepare to go through. A and Warren have a talk. Warren doesnt trust him but A is pleased to see him in his Death form. In otherworld, they see tons of troops and Unus as a prisoner. A sees his children. He approaches War whom tells him what they had wasnt love nad stabs him. Siryn screams

    At the HG, Rachel is joined by Cable and they join forces to go into Banshee's head to find out what happened. They see Summoner meeting with the Horseman and realizes he betrayed them. Saturnyne stops the two and tells them they are looking for the wrong thing. Rachel sends Cable to find Scott and Jean whies she goes back into Banshee's head. Back at the Summer House, Cable opens his mind up to Jean and Scott. Scott knows what they are looking for and where to find it. On Earth they find an energy core and Cable's sword is a source to get it started



    There is a war on Otherworld and Summoner reveals his true colors and cuts Rockslide in half. Monet uses her TP to go in on Saturnyne who dismisses her. Lorna uses her power on the Citadel and ready to pull it out of the sky but Saturnyne blasts everyone back. Monet is frozen in place as she tries to punch her. Saturnyne reveals her plans and its to summon Arakko champions to duel champions of Otherworld. The Krakoans will fight for her using the 10 swords. In 3 days, the champions will gather and fight



    Final shot is of S.W.O.R.D.
